Title: Innovator Pietro Musso: Pioneering Printing Technology
Introduction
Pietro Musso, an accomplished inventor based in Ivrea, Italy, has made significant contributions to the field of printing technology. With a remarkable portfolio of 11 patents, Musso's work has focused on creating innovative devices that enhance the efficiency and quality of printing processes.
Latest Patents
Among his notable inventions are two recent patents that have garnered attention in the industry. The first is an inkjet printing device, which features a line feeding mechanism that allows for incremental advancement of the sheet, complemented by an extraction mechanism designed to prevent smudging during printing. This innovation incorporates a pair of rubber rollers and opposing pressure rollers with fine external teeth, ensuring that the trailing edge of the sheet is managed effectively, thanks to a system operated by cam-driven levers.
Musso's second patent, a striker device for printers, includes a platen roller, a character-carrying disc, and a print hammer. This device is actuated by an armature that moves in an impact direction through electromagnetic excitation. Innovative strike-silencing means are integrated into the design, consisting of sliding guide surfaces that maintain the freedom of movement between the print hammer and the armature. Additionally, an elastomeric ring serves to transmit kinetic energy with a delay, resulting in a controlled, prolonged strike for enhanced print quality.
Career Highlights
Pietro Musso has dedicated his career to advancing printing technology, mainly through his role at Ing. C. Olivetti & C. S.p.A. His commitment to innovation has positioned him as a prominent figure in the field, making substantial advancements that benefit both manufacturers and consumers alike.
Collaborations
Throughout his career, Musso has collaborated with talented colleagues such as Franco Valle and Paolo Rivera. These partnerships have fostered a creative environment where groundbreaking ideas can flourish and evolve into patentable inventions.
